In the context of the Multiplicity & Visual Identities programme of Design2context in Amsterdam public lectures from recognized speakers on identity, visual identity, design, representation and media culture in multicultural hybrid societies will take place monthly.
The second lecture, by curator, teacher and author Regina Bittner, programme coordinator of the Bauhaus Kolleg in Dessau will lecture under the title Cosmopolis Invisible? This contribution is about how urbanism, visible and invisible urban processes touches the core of contemporary urban multicultural life and the broader profession of design.
Regina Bittner researches, teaches and organizes at Bauhaus projects such as Event City (2000/2001); Transit Spaces (2003/2004); UN Urbanism (2005/2006); EU Urbanism (2006/2007) and Border Cities (2007/2008).
